Prison break or prison escape is a term referring to the act of illegally leaving one's incarceration. While the increasing use of technologies in warding prisoners has reduced the number of planned breakouts, the threat of criminals fleeing jail is still present today escapees mostly act on the spur of the moment, taking advantage of the situation. Learn more about the largest mass escapes and the most ingenious cases of individual prison breaks in history in this book.
